Knee-Length Horseface Skirt:A Blend of Tradition and Fashion
In the realm of traditional Chinese clothing, the horseface skirt, also known as Ma Mian Qun in Chinese, is a unique piece that embodies both cultural heritage and modern fashion. Specifically designed to reach the wearer's knee, this skirt embodies the essence of ancient craftsmanship and modern aesthetics, making it a popular choice among both traditional enthusiasts and fashion-forward individuals.

The history of the horseface skirt can be traced back to ancient times, when it was a common attire among the Chinese nobility. The term '马面裙' translates to 'horseface skirt', referring to its distinct design featuring a series of panels that resemble the face of a horse. This design not only enhances the wearer's elegance but also signifies cultural continuity and heritage.
The knee-length horseface skirt is crafted with intricate details and intricate patterns that are both visually appealing and culturally significant. The patterns often incorporate traditional Chinese elements like flowers, birds, clouds, and fish, which are symbols of good luck and prosperity. The use of vibrant colors and intricate embroidery further enhances the beauty of this skirt, making it a standout piece in any occasion.
The material used in the construction of the horseface skirt is also an important aspect. Traditionally, silk was the preferred material due to its softness, durability, and elegance. However, with the advent of modern technology, other materials like nylon and polyester have also been incorporated, providing additional options and affordability to the masses.
